#d44542 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d44542 is composed of 83.1% red, 27.1% green and 25.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 67.5% magenta, 68.9%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 1.2 degrees, a saturation of 62.9% and a lightness of 54.5%. #d44542 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8a84 with #a90000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

Shades and Tints of #d44542
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030101 is the darkest color, while #fcf2f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d44542
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d8989 is the less saturated color, while #f8231e is the most saturated one.
